WebEgg. Female ladybugs usually lays eggs on the underside of a leaf near a source of food, like an aphid colony. The eggs are yellow in color and will hatch in about 5 to 8 days. Larva. Ladybug larvae look a little like tiny alligators. They have long bodies and are usually black with yellow spots.
WebLadybirds are small insects, ranging from 1 millimetre to 10 millimetres (0.04 to 0.4 inches) and are commonly yellow, orange or scarlet with small black spots on their wing covers, with black legs, head and antennae. WebAlmost all ladybugs are predatory and feed on other insects; their food preferences have resulted in these familiar insects being labeled beneficial. A few species, however, aren't predatory and feed on plants and fungi. Most ladybugs are dome-shaped and either round or elongate. Many, but not all, species have spots. 00:03 01:42
